Since Pro basketball player Ty “Pretty Boy” Washington picked up a basketball, he’s only ever wanted one thing: to make it to the pro league and win championships. As the number one pick in the draft, he defies the odds in his rookie year by beating the record of one of the greatest players in the league, Sid “The Wonder Kid” King. For years, Ty has looked forward to playing in the same league as Sid, the epitome of success. What he doesn’t expect is their intense chemistry or how Sid is the only person who can see that he’s barely hanging on. At the top of his game, Sid is well on his way to becoming a legend. Voted the Sexiest Man Alive with a reputation as a ladies’ man, he seems to have it all. When he sees for the first time the undeniably talented rookie with soulful yet sad eyes, long-buried feelings surface.
Loving the Legend is book 1 in the MM sports romance Chasing Rings series. Each book ends with a HEA, can be listened to as a stand-alone, and features a new couple. Themes include two MCs from rival teams turned lovers, grief/trauma, hurt/comfort, hidden relationships, possessiveness, found family, and more. Both MCs are consenting adults.

The fact that this is Kit’s break out book is incredible. The story of Sid and Ty is so beautiful. Literally I gushed at their love for each other and the spice, well it’s sizzling.
There is a lot of emotional baggage, homophobia and mental health discussed so check your triggers. To me the author handled all of that with grace and even though it was sad I was able to handle those emotions because there was so much love it this book. Sid and Ty’s family is so loving and I kept thinking how lucky they were to have that support.
With so many MM hockey books it was fresh having a basketball book.
The sneak peak into book two Scoring The Player was a nice surprise and I’m excited for that book to come out.
Jace Hunter did an incredible job narrating. His voice was so smooth.

This novel is a masterpiece in the beauty of allowing yourself to be truly seen and how incredibly difficult that can be.
A palpable grief takes hold of you early on and stays with you, ebbing and flowing in its intensity as the characters bend, break, and work to heal. It’s a rare gift to have a witty, entertaining, romance, filled with rich lovable characters, but that still takes the reader on a journey of processing loss, navigating mental illness, and unpacking shame that can color one’s very existence.
I rooted for Ty & Sid from page one and only grew more invested with every part of themselves they laid bare.
All this AND toe-curling spice, driven by a chemistry that was burning up the pages.
The audio book, brought to life by Jace Hunter, is a wholly new experience. An already emotional, captivating, and immersive novel is given breath and a new depth- forcing you to step back and bear witness to Tyler Washington and Sidney King in all their glory. Jace was spectacular and imbued authenticity and a lived-in feel into every word. A breathtaking performance.
Five stars for both the novel and the audiobook. ⭐️⭐️⭐️⭐️⭐️
